Following the 1st Japan – Africa Science and Technology Ministers’ Meeting held in October 2008 in Tokyo, Japan dispatched the African Science and Technology Research Mission, comprised by ministries engaged in Science and Technology and Japanese research institutions, as one of the concrete measures to strengthen the partnership between both regions. South Africa is the only country in Africa that Japan has signed the Science and Technology Cooperation Agreement.

The African Science and Technology Research Mission visited South Africa from the 23rd to the 26th of February. During the visit the following events were undertaken.

 

 

 

 

Regional seminar on SADC – Japan Collaboration on Science, Technology and Innovation (23rd February)

A regional seminar was held with the participation of the African Science and Technology Research Mission and members of SADC, together with the NEPAD Secretariat. In the meeting, SADC explained about SADC engagement in Science and Technology, NEPAD Secretariat explained about the implementation of the Consolidated Plan of Action (CPA). SADC side expressed the importance of cooperation with Japan at a sub-regional level as well as regional (Africa-wide) or existing bilateral ones. The Mission members explained about Science and Technology policy in Japan, overview and international cooperation activities of their institutions, etc. Moreover, both sides discussed on future cooperation areas and confirmed continuing collaboration for sustainable development.

Visits to South African Research Institutions
(24th February)

The members of the African Science and Technology Research Mission visited different South African Research Institutions according to their interests and gained an understanding of the current research activities in those institutions. Among the institutions visited, it includes the Agricultural Research Council (ARC), ARC-Institute for Soil, Climate and Water, Council for Geoscience, Council for Mineral Technology, South African Weather Service, Council for Scientific and Industrial Research (CSIR), CSIR-Climate Change, Meraka Institute, and the National Institute for Communicable Diseases.

3rd Japan – South Africa Joint Science and Technology Committee Meeting
(25th February)

The 3rd Japan – South Africa Joint Science and Technology Committee Meeting was held on the 25th February. The Japanese side co-chaired by Minister Miyashita of the Embassy of Japan and attended by members of the Embassy, ministries and research institutions involved and JICA discussed actively about current Science and Technology policies and future cooperation areas with the South African side, co-chaired by Deputy Director General Auf der Heyde of the Department of Science and Technology and attended by members of DST, DFA and NRF.
